Altas monster GT Turbo combined with all the goodies. But that's more like 6 or 7 things if you add it up... and techniccly its not out yet, so...

I think what your looking for is an intake and cat-back exhaust combo. Good for about 20-30hp and a noticable boost in torque. Not to mention a nicer engine and exhaust note.

Lots of manufacturers and distributers to choose from. Figure on spending in the ballpark of $900-1000 for the combo. A perfect start to MINI modding.
